Justice COATS delivered the Opinion of the Court.

The Moyers, who were the prevailing parties in a dispute with Empire Lodge over water rights, appealed to this court directly from the water court's order denying as untimely their Bill of Costs. The District Court for Water Division No. 2 ruled that by waiting until the conclusion of Empire Lodge's appeal of the judgment in the case to file their Bill of Costs, the Moyers were out of time by some twenty months.
